Instructions: Card size is 6 x 6”. Score and fold 12 x 6” white cardstock at 6” on the long side to create top fold card. Cut from Highland Heather cardstock 2 mat layers 5 7/8 x 5 7/8” and trim 2 6 x 6 panels from the Cascading Petals Paper Collection to 5 3/4 x 5 3/4”. Ink the edges of the designer papers and adhere the Highland Heather and the designer paper together x2 using dries clear adhesive. Adhere one set to the inside of the card using dries clear glue and one to the card front using dimensional tape. 

Stamp the window from HCPC-3902 Cottage Window & Hydrangea Cling Stamp Set
On white cardstock using Memento London Fog ink, color using the same ink, diecut using coordinating die and spray with Sheer Shimmer Spritz – Sparkle. Use the die to cut clear cardstock, trim and adhere to the window. Use the die again to cut a scene from the Lush Lilac paper collection and adhere to the window using Darice foam adhesive strips. Adhere to the card base using dries clear adhesive.    

Stamp the wisteria and leaves from the Cascading Wisteria Cling Stamp Set on Deluxe Flower Shaping paper using Memento London Fog ink. Color the cascading wisteria and leaves using Bamboo Leaves, Cactus Flower, Deep Purple and Majestic Violet inks. Diecut using the coordinating dies and shape using the Deluxe Flower Shaping Kit. Sponge with dries clear adhesive and sprinkle with crystal clear glitter. 

Stamp the Wisteria Petals on Deluxe Flower Shaping Paper using Cactus Flower and Majestic Violet inks, color using the same inks and diecut using the coordinating dies. Add more color to the edges and shape using the Groove Golf Tools. Pierce holes in all the petals, thread on a stamen with a bead and hot glue in between each petal. Create two with four petals each and also create some single flowers. Sponge with Dries clear glue and sprinkle with Rajni Chawla’s Crystal Clear glitter. Trim the wires.

Adhere the flowers and leaves to the card front using hot glue. Add glitter to the design paper.

Instructions: Card size is 6 x 8”. Cut white cardstock 12 x 8” and score and fold at 6” on the long side to create a side fold card. Cut purple paper from the Cascading Petals Paper collection 
5 3/4 x 7 3/4” and a lighter paper from the same collection 5 1/2 x 7 1/2”, ink and distress the edges, adhere together using dries clear adhesive and adhere to the card base using dimensional tape. Cut another piece of designer paper 5 7/8 x 7 7/8”, ink the edges and adhere to the inside of the card. 

Diecut the decorative cage x3 from white cardstock, adhere the layers together using dries clear adhesive, sponge with the dries clear adhesive and sprinkle with Rajni Chawla’s Crystal Clear glitter. Adhere to card base.

Stamp the wisteria and leaves from the Cascading Wisteria Cling Stamp Set on Deluxe Flower Shaping paper using Memento London Fog ink. Color using Bamboo leaves and Deep Purple inks, diecut using coordinating dies, shape using the Deluxe Flower Shaping Kit. Sponge with dries clear adhesive and sprinkle with Rajni Chawla’s crystal clear glitter.  

Stamp the Wisteria Petals on Deluxe Flower Shaping Paper using Deep Purple ink, color using the same ink and diecut using the coordinating dies. Add more color to the edges and shape using the Groove Golf Tools. Pierce holes in all the petals, thread on a stamen with a bead and hot glue in between each petal. Create three of these…two with five petals and one with 6 petals. Sponge with Dries clear glue and sprinkle with Rajni Chawla’s Crystal Clear glitter. Twist the wires together and adhere a Cascading Wisteria to the top using hot glue. Trim the wires. Create another one with four petals and create several single flowers.

Adhere the flowers and leaves to the card front as pictured.

Instructions: Card size is 4 x 6 1/4”. Create an A2 top fold white card base and diecut using the outside die from the Decorate Cage Die. Place the die about 1” over the fold. Use the outer die to cut another outer cage and adhere to card base. Use the same die to cut paper from the collection, trim the top, ink the edges with Majestic Violet ink and adhere to the inside of the card. Diecut the decorative cage x5 from white cardstock, adhere the layers together using dries clear adhesive, sponge with the dries clear adhesive and sprinkle with Rajni Chawla’s Crystal Clear glitter. Adhere to card base.

Stamp the bird from the Floral Song Cling Stamp Set and the wisteria and leaves from the Cascading Wisteria Cling Stamp Set on Deluxe Flower Shaping paper using Memento London Fog ink. Color the bird using Sky blue and Antique linen inks and the attached leaves and flowers using Bamboo Leaves and Cactus Flower inks, using daubers and tombow. Color the cascading wisteria and leaves using Bamboo Leaves, Cactus Flower and Majestic Violet inks. Diecut using the coordinating dies and shape using the Deluxe Flower Shaping Kit. Sponge with dries clear adhesive and sprinkle with crystal clear glitter. 

Stamp the Wisteria Petals on Deluxe Flower Shaping Paper using Cactus Flower and Majestic Violet inks, color using the same inks and diecut using the coordinating dies. Add more color to the edges and shape using the Groove Golf Tools. Pierce holes in all the petals, thread on a stamen with a bead and hot glue in between each petal. Create three of these…two with five petals and one with 6 petals. Sponge with Dries clear glue and sprinkle with Rajni Chawla’s Crystal Clear glitter. Twist the wires together and adhere a Cascading Wisteria to the top using hot glue. Trim the wires.

Adhere the Wisteria to the top right of the cage and the bird to the bottom left of the cage using hot glue.

Instructions: Card size is 6 1/2 x 4 1/2”. Using the second largest Elaborate Oval Frames Die, diecut two from white pearl metallic cardstock. Before diecutting the second one, add 1” double sided tape to the top of the cardstock. Adhere the two diecuts together to create the card base. Using the third and fourth largest dies, cut from white pearl metallic cardstock and adhere each layer to the card base using dimensional squares. 

Stamp the Happy Birthday sentiment from the Special Birthday Sentiments set on white pearl metallic cardstock using VersaMark ink, sprinkle with Ranger light blue embossing powder and heat set using the Heat It Tool. Diecut using the oval die from the same set and adhere to the card base using dimensional squares. Stamp ‘Have a Wonderful Birthday’ on white pearl metallic cardstock using VersaMark ink, sprinkle with Ranger light blue embossing powder and heat set using the Heat It Tool. Diecut using the third largest die from the same set and adhere to the inside of the card. 

Stamp the roses using Sky Blue Ink and leaves using Bamboo Leaves Ink on Deluxe Flower Shaping Paper, color with the same colors, diecut and shape in the 3D Rose Shaping Mold. Create one medium size rose and two small flowers. Add stamens to the small flowers. Sponge the flowers and leaves with dries clear adhesive and sprinkle with Rajni Chawla’s crystal clear glitter.   

Adhere the roses and leaves to the card using hot glue.
